According to safety data in the Guoli Chemical product database, the primary risk of Tween-81 regarding human health hazards is serious eye irritation (H319), classified as GHS eye irritation Category 2 with the signal word "Warning." Under normal industrial and daily chemical usage conditions, the acute toxicity of this product is low, and it is not classified as highly toxic or carcinogenic. However, direct contact with eyes may cause significant irritation and discomfort; prolonged or repeated skin contact may also cause mild irritation. In case of accidental ingestion, seek immediate medical attention and do not induce vomiting.
Regarding environmental impact, Tween-81, as a polyoxyethylene sorbitan monooleate nonionic surfactant, has ester and ether bonds in its molecular structure that can be gradually degraded by microorganisms in the natural environment, and it is generally considered biodegradable. However, the database does not provide specific ecotoxicological data for this product (such as LC50/EC50 values). As a surfactant, if it enters water bodies in large quantities, it may have certain effects on aquatic organisms (e.g., fish, algae); therefore, the leak handling instructions explicitly require "avoid entry into sewers or water bodies."

| Item | Content |
|---|---|
| GHS Hazard Classification | Eye Irritation (Category 2), H319 |
| Pictogram | GHS07 (Exclamation mark) |
| Signal Word | Warning |
| Main Health Hazard | Causes serious eye irritation |
| Acute Toxicity (Oral/Dermal) | No specific LD50 data available (classified as low toxicity) |
| Biodegradability | Biodegradable (common property of nonionic surfactants) |
| Ecotoxicological Data | No specific data available |
| Storage Temperature | 5°C to 30°C |
In applications involving direct human contact, such as cosmetics, food, and pharmaceuticals, Tween-81 is typically added as an emulsifier and solubilizer at levels ranging from 0.5% to 5% of the total formulation. This concentration range has been validated through long-term use and demonstrates good safety. In industrial applications such as pesticides, coatings, and metalworking fluids, operators should strictly wear protective gloves and safety goggles to avoid direct contact of the undiluted product with skin and eyes.
